    Patterned probes for high precision 4D-STEM bragg measurements.

    Nanoscale strain mapping by four-dimensional scanning transmission electron microscopy (4D-STEM) relies on determining the precise locations of Bragg-scattered electrons in a sequence of diffraction patterns, a task which is complicated by dynamical scattering, inelastic scattering, and shot noise. These features hinder accurate automated computational detection and position measurement of the diffracted disks, limiting the precision of measurements of local deformation. Here, we investigate the use of patterned probes to improve the precision of strain mapping. We imprint a "bullseye" pattern onto the probe, by using a binary mask in the probe-forming aperture, to improve the robustness of the peak finding algorithm to intensity modulations inside the diffracted disks. We show that this imprinting leads to substantially improved strain-mapping precision at the expense of a slight decrease in spatial resolution. In experiments on an unstrained silicon reference sample, we observe an improvement in strain measurement precision from 2.7% of the reciprocal lattice vectors with standard probes to 0.3% using bullseye probes for a thin sample, and an improvement from 4.7% to 0.8% for a thick sample. We also use multislice simulations to explore how sample thickness and electron dose limit the attainable accuracy and precision for 4D-STEM strain measurements

    Association between STI and child sexual exploitation in children under 16 years old attending sexual health clinics in England: findings from a case–control study.

    OBJECTIVE: Child sexual exploitation (CSE) can be difficult to identify, as there may be few reliable indicators. Although they may be used in decision-making, there is no evidence that STIs are predictors of CSE. We investigated the relationship between STI presentation at sexual health clinics (SHCs) and CSE. METHODS: SHCs with 18 or more children aged 13-15 years old with STI diagnoses in 2012 were identified using the Genitourinary Medicine Clinic Activity Data Set STI Surveillance System. Cases with confirmed bacterial or protozoal STIs were matched by age, gender and clinic with non-STI controls. Lead clinicians were asked to complete an online questionnaire on CSE-related risk factors of cases and controls irrespective of STI presence. Associations between STI outcome and CSE-related risk factors were analysed using conditional logistic regression. RESULTS: Data were provided on 466 children aged 13-15 years old; 414 (89%) were female, 340 (80%) were aged 15, 108 (23%) were aged 14, and 18 (3.9%) were aged 13 years. In matched univariate analysis, an STI diagnosis was significantly associated with 'highly-likely/confirmed' CSE (OR 3.87, p=0.017) and safeguarding concerns (OR 1.94, p=0.022). Evidence of an association between STI diagnosis and 'highly-likely/confirmed' CSE persisted after adjustment for partner numbers and prior clinic attendance (OR 3.85, p=0.053). CONCLUSION: Presentation with bacterial or protozoal STIs in children aged 13-15 years old at SHCs may be considered a potential marker for CSE. It would be prudent to consider CSE, indepth assessment and potential referral for any children under 16 years old presenting with a bacterial or protozoal STI

    Temporal Gene Expression Profiling during Rat Femoral Marrow Ablation-Induced Intramembranous Bone Regeneration

    Enhanced understanding of differential gene expression and biological pathways associated with distinct phases of intramembranous bone regeneration following femoral marrow ablation surgery will improve future advancements regarding osseointegration of joint replacement implants, biomaterials design, and bone tissue engineering. A rat femoral marrow ablation model was performed and genome-wide microarray data were obtained from samples at 1, 3, 5, 7, 10, 14, 28, and 56 days post-ablation, with intact bones serving as controls at Day 0. Bayesian model-based clustering produced eight distinct groups amongst 9,062 significant gene probe sets based on similar temporal expression profiles, which were further categorized into three major temporal classes of increased, variable, and decreased expression. Osteoblastic- and osteoclastic-associated genes were found to be significantly expressed within the increased expression groups. Chondrogenesis was not detected histologically. Adipogenic marker genes were found within variable/decreased expression groups, emphasizing that adipogenesis was inhibited during osteogenesis. Differential biological processes and pathways associated with each major temporal group were identified, and significantly expressed genes involved were visually represented by heat maps. It was determined that the increased expression group exclusively contains genes involved in pathways for matrix metalloproteinases (MMPs), Wnt signaling, TGF-β signaling, and inflammatory pathways. Only the variable expression group contains genes associated with glycolysis and gluconeogenesis, the notch signaling pathway, natural killer cell mediated cytotoxicity, and the B cell receptor signaling pathway. The decreased group exclusively consists of genes involved in heme biosynthesis, the p53 signaling pathway, and the hematopoietic cell lineage. Significant biological pathways and transcription factors expressed at each time point post-ablation were also identified. These data present the first temporal gene expression profiling analysis of the rat genome during intramembranous bone regeneration induced by femoral marrow ablation

    The failure of suicide prevention in primary care: family and GP perspectives - a qualitative study

    Background Although Primary care is crucial for suicide prevention, clinicians tend to report completed suicides in their care as non-preventable. We aimed to examine systemic inadequacies in suicide prevention from the perspectives of bereaved family members and GPs.Methods Qualitative study of 72 relatives or close friends bereaved by suicide and 19 General Practitioners who have experienced the suicide of patients.Results Relatives highlight failures in detecting symptoms and behavioral changes and the inability of GPs to understand the needs of patients and their social contexts. A perceived overreliance on anti-depressant treatment is a major source of criticism by family members. GPs tend to lack confidence in the recognition and management of suicidal patients, and report structural inadequacies in service provision.Conclusions Mental health and primary care services must find innovative and ethical ways to involve families in the decision-making process for patients at risk of suicide

    Mothers of Soldiers in Wartime: A National News Narrative

    National news media represent mothers of US combat soldiers in the Iraq War as archetypal good mothers, that is, mothers who continue their maternal work even after their children are deployed. However, not all mothers are depicted as the archetypal patriotic mother, i.e., a good mother who is also stoic and silent about the war and her child\u27s role in it. Mothers of soldiers are portrayed as good mothers who sometimes also voice their attitudes about the war effort. The maternal attitudes ranged from complete support for the war to opposition to the war but support for the soldiers. The findings suggest a picture of wartime motherhood that is more nuanced than the historical image of the patriotic mother suggests

    High-resolution temporal profiling of transcripts during Arabidopsis leaf senescence reveals a distinct chronology of processes and regulation

    Leaf senescence is an essential developmental process that impacts dramatically on crop yields and involves altered regulation of thousands of genes and many metabolic and signaling pathways, resulting in major changes in the leaf. The regulation of senescence is complex, and although senescence regulatory genes have been characterized, there is little information on how these function in the global control of the process. We used microarray analysis to obtain a highresolution time-course profile of gene expression during development of a single leaf over a 3-week period to senescence. A complex experimental design approach and a combination of methods were used to extract high-quality replicated data and to identify differentially expressed genes. The multiple time points enable the use of highly informative clustering to reveal distinct time points at which signaling and metabolic pathways change. Analysis of motif enrichment, as well as comparison of transcription factor (TF) families showing altered expression over the time course, identify clear groups of TFs active at different stages of leaf development and senescence. These data enable connection of metabolic processes, signaling pathways, and specific TF activity, which will underpin the development of network models to elucidate the process of senescence

    Associations between adverse childhood experiences, attitudes towards COVID-19 restrictions and vaccine hesitancy: a cross-sectional study

    Objectives Adverse childhood experiences (ACEs) can affect life-course health and well-being, including risk-taking behaviour and trust. This study explored associations between ACEs and trust in health information on COVID-19, attitudes towards and compliance with COVID-19 restrictions and vaccine hesitancy. Design National cross-sectional telephone survey using a sample of landline and mobile numbers stratified by Health Board, deprivation quintile and age group. Setting Households in Wales during national COVID-19 restrictions (December 2020 to March 2021). Participants 2285 Welsh residents aged ≥18 years. Measures Nine ACEs; low trust in National Health Service (NHS) COVID-19 information; supporting removal of social distancing and mandatory face coverings; breaking COVID-19 restrictions; and vaccine hesitancy (rejection or uncertainty of vaccination). Results Increasing ACE counts were independently related to low trust in NHS COVID-19 information, feeling unfairly restricted by government and ending mandatory face coverings. High ACE counts (4+ vs 0 ACEs) were also associated with supporting removal of social distancing. Breaking COVID-19 restrictions increased with ACE count with likelihood doubling from no ACEs to 4+ ACEs. Vaccine hesitancy was threefold higher with 4+ ACEs (vs 0 ACEs) and higher in younger age groups. Thus, modelled estimates of vaccine hesitancy ranged from 3.42% with no ACEs, aged ≥70 years, to 38.06% with 4+ ACEs, aged 18–29 years. Conclusions ACEs are common across populations of many countries. Understanding how they impact trust in health advice and uptake of medical interventions could play a critical role in the continuing response to COVID-19 and controlling future pandemics. Individuals with ACEs suffer greater health risks throughout life and may also be excluded from interventions that reduce infection risks. While pandemic responses should consider how best to reach those suffering from ACEs, longer term, better compliance with public health advice is another reason to invest in safe and secure childhoods for all children

    Spatial contrast sensitivity in adolescents with autism spectrum disorders

    Adolescents with autism spectrum disorders (ASD) and typically developing (TD) controls underwent a rigorous psychophysical assessment that measured contrast sensitivity to seven spatial frequencies (0.5-20 cycles/degree). A contrast sensitivity function (CSF) was then fitted for each participant, from which four measures were obtained: visual acuity, peak spatial frequency, peak contrast sensitivity, and contrast sensitivity at a low spatial frequency. There were no group differences on any of the four CSF measures, indicating no differential spatial frequency processing in ASD. Although it has been suggested that detail-oriented visual perception in individuals with ASD may be a result of differential sensitivities to low versus high spatial frequencies, the current study finds no evidence to support this hypothesis
